1. Hayle’s Car Market Overview
Hayle is a small town located in Cornwall, England, with a population of around 8,000. Despite its size, Hayle has a thriving car market, with numerous dealerships and private sellers offering various makes and models at competitive prices.

6. Financing Options for Buying a Car in Hayle
If you’re unable to purchase a car outright, you can explore various financing options offered by dealerships and financial institutions. These include personal loans, hire purchase agreements, and leasing options. It’s crucial to consider the interest rates, fees, and repayment terms before finalizing your decision.

3. How can I check a vehicle’s history before buying it?
You can use online services such as the DVLA’s vehicle enquiry service or HPI check to get a comprehensive report on the vehicle’s history.
